Subramanya Road: The Gateway to Divinity Our journey commences from Subramanya Road, a small town in Karnataka renowned for its ancient temples and religious significance. The town is home to the revered Kukke Subramanya Temple, dedicated to Lord Subramanya, the deity of snakes. Before boarding the train, take some time to explore the temple complex and soak in the spiritual atmosphere. The intricately carved architecture and serene surroundings make it a must-visit destination for devotees and tourists.

Historical Marvels: Manjarabad Fort As you near the end of the journey, make sure to visit the iconic Manjarabad Fort in Sakleshpur. This star-shaped fort, built by Tipu Sultan in the 18th century, offers panoramic views of the surrounding valleys and hills. Climb to the top of the fort's watchtower, and you'll be rewarded with a breathtaking vista that stretches as far as the eye can see. The fort's historical significance, coupled with its impressive architecture, makes it a must-visit attraction in Sakleshpur.

There are multiple train options available for travel between Subramanya Road and Sakleshpur. Here are some of the commonly used train services:
1. Yesvantpur - Mangaluru Central Express (Train No. 16515/16516): This train connects Yesvantpur Junction in Bengaluru with Mangaluru Central, and it stops at Subramanya Road and Sakleshpur stations. It operates on a daily basis, providing convenient travel options for passengers.
2. Kannur - KSR Bengaluru Express (Train No. 16517/16518): This train connects Kannur in Kerala with KSR Bengaluru (Bangalore) City Junction. It stops at both Subramanya Road and Sakleshpur stations. It operates daily, offering a reliable choice for travelers on this route.
3. Mangaluru - Chamarajanagar Express (Train No. 16219/16220): This train runs between Mangaluru Central and Chamarajanagar, passing through Subramanya Road and Sakleshpur stations. It operates daily, providing regular connectivity between the coastal city of Mangaluru and the towns along the route.
4. Mangaluru - Yesvantpur Express (Train No. 16585/16586): This train connects Mangaluru Junction with Yesvantpur Junction (Bengaluru). It halts at Subramanya Road and Sakleshpur, allowing passengers to board or alight at these stations. It operates daily, catering to the travel needs of commuters and tourists.
5. Kannur - Yeshvantpur Express (Train No. 16527/16528): This train connects Kannur with Yeshvantpur Junction (Bengaluru) and stops at Subramanya Road and Sakleshpur stations. It operates on specific days of the week, providing a convenient option for travelers planning their journey accordingly.
These are just a few examples of the train services available between Subramanya Road and Sakleshpur. It's always recommended to check the latest train schedules, availability, and ticket bookings through official Indian Railways websites or other reliable sources before planning your trip.
